This Wireless One Way Communication System Includes 1 Transmitter, 15 Receivers, And 1 Charger. The Accessories Include 1 Small Straight And 1 Ear-Mount Microphones, 15 Earphones And 16 Lanyards. The Working Range Is 150-180 Meters / 165-200 Yard In Sight. Each Device Is With A High Capacity Rechargeable Lithium Battery Of 1000 Mah. The Transmitter Can Work 8 Hours Continuously After Full Charge. The Working Frequency Is Uhf 902-928 Mhz, Most Suitable To Be Used In North America. The Receiver Can Work 15 Hours Continuously After Full Charge. This Will Save A Lot Of Trouble Of Recharging. Wireless One Way Audio Communication System Is Specifically Designed For Tour Groups, Factory Tours, Outdoor Excursions, Employee Training, Language Interpretation, Conferences And Trade Shows.
